				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h2><a href="http://firelawblog.com/tag/denver-fire-department/" target="_blank">Fire Law: Denver Race Discrimination Case Closer to Trial</a></h2>
<p>&#8220;US District Court Judge R. Brooke Jackson ruled on January 2, 2013 that Lieutenant Thomas R. Lewis has presented enough evidence to get his case to a jury. Lt. Lewis claims that beginning in 2006 he has been harassed and retaliated against on the basis of race, and that it culminated his demotion from the rank of lieutenant. He also complains that he was punished with a transfer, and subjected to a malicious criminal prosecution.&#8221;</p>
